My interdisciplinary research explores AI's role at the boundary between information and disinformation, examining professional practices through ethical and epistemological framing, user experience (HCI) and information quality/integrity. I hold a Master's and PhD in Information and Communication Science and Technology from the Université Libre de Bruxelles (ULB), and I'm currently a postdoctoral researcher in the MSCA COFUND LEAD AI programme at the Department of Information Science and Media Studies, University of Bergen (UiB). Since 2021, I have also been engaged with the Nordic Observatory for Digital Media and Information Disorder (NORDIS) hub. My current research (F.A.C.T. project) examines epistemic instability in AI-mediated journalism and what this means for verification, trust, and responsible AI in newsrooms.
